Ghanaian gospel music group Steve O and the Broken Chains has released a new song titled “For My Good,” featuring Psalmist Sam Ashirifie. The song is a powerful anthem of encouragement for Christians, reminding them that God works all things together for their good.
“For My Good” by Steve O and the Broken Chains a song that will resonate with anyone who has ever faced challenges or setbacks in their lives. The lyrics, which are based on Romans 8:28, assure listeners that God is in control and that He will ultimately use all of their experiences for their own good.
The song is led by Psalmist Sam Ashirifie, whose soaring vocals add a sense of urgency and passion to the message. The music is a blend of traditional Ghanaian rhythms and contemporary gospel sounds, creating a unique and uplifting soundscape.
Steve O and the Broken Chains “For My Good” is a timely reminder that God is always with us, even in the midst of our struggles. The song encourages listeners to trust in God’s sovereignty and to believe that He is working all things together for their good.
Steve O and the Broken Chain is a renowned Ghanaian gospel music group based in Takoradi known for their powerful vocals, energetic performances, and their commitment to spreading the gospel through music. The group is becoming a household name in Ghana and beyond, They have released several hit songs and hints on dropping their debut Album later this year.
“For My Good” by Steve O and the Broken Chains is available now on all major streaming platforms.
Get To Know Steve O and The Broken Chains Music – Profile/Songs
Steve O and The Broken Chains is a non-denominational gospel group of young people, creating positive and passionate experiences through the ministry of music. We seek to minister songs that will take us and our listeners to the presence of God. We are also known to be a Holy Spirit driven group with energy and passion for creating a serious ‘ worshipful’ atmosphere for our audiences, both live and digital.
The group was officially launched on Sunday, the 26th of November, 2023. Steve O and The Broken Chains is based in Takoradi in the Western Region of Ghana. The group was founded by Stephen Owusu, a renowned music director, song writer, and producer.Steve O and the Broken Chains had a two- day live recording ( 20th and 21st January, 2024) in Takoradi and recorded their first album, dubbed ‘Moments With Him’, which included 21 beautiful songs. The group has 35 singers and a 12 member band.They have released 3 songs from the album: a Place, Ma Ensi Me Yie and Shekinah Glory.
